Newfoundland and Labrador Information[edit | edit source]
Newfoundland and Labrador is the easternmost province of Canada, in the country's Atlantic region. The province comprises the island of Newfoundland and the continental region of Labrador. Labrador has a land border with both the province of Quebec, as well as a short border with the territory of Nunavut on Killiniq Island.[1] See Newfoundland and Labrador History for more information.
